]> git.lyx.org Git - lyx.git/blobdiff - src/tex2lyx/CMakeLists.txt
tex2lyx: support rotated longtable
[lyx.git] / src / tex2lyx / CMakeLists.txt
index f3bbcf717d363c9f5b9a3c0bcc0d07b223db0d62..36db7234dffb9b88df89a8ece80c1f8fddf7b7c2 100644 (file)
@@ -12,7 +12,7 @@ set(LINKED_sources ${TOP_SRC_DIR}/src/lengthcommon.cpp)
 set(LINKED_headers)
 
 foreach(_src graphics/GraphicsParams insets/ExternalTemplate
 set(LINKED_headers)
 
 foreach(_src graphics/GraphicsParams insets/ExternalTemplate
-       insets/ExternalTransforms insets/InsetLayout Author Color Counters
+       insets/ExternalTransforms insets/InsetLayout Author CiteEnginesList Color Counters
        Encoding FloatList Floating FontInfo LaTeXPackages Layout
        LayoutFile LayoutModuleList Length Lexer ModuleList TextClass
        Spacing version)
        Encoding FloatList Floating FontInfo LaTeXPackages Layout
        LayoutFile LayoutModuleList Length Lexer ModuleList TextClass
        Spacing version)
@@ -24,12 +24,11 @@ file(GLOB tex2lyx_sources ${TOP_SRC_DIR}/src/tex2lyx/${LYX_CPP_FILES})
 
 file(GLOB tex2lyx_headers ${TOP_SRC_DIR}/src/tex2lyx/${LYX_HPP_FILES})
 
 
 file(GLOB tex2lyx_headers ${TOP_SRC_DIR}/src/tex2lyx/${LYX_HPP_FILES})
 
-include_directories(BEFORE
-       ${TOP_SRC_DIR}/src/tex2lyx
-       ${TOP_SRC_DIR}/src/support/minizip
+include_directories((BEFORE
+       ${TOP_SRC_DIR}/src/tex2lyx)
        ${ZLIB_INCLUDE_DIR})
 
        ${ZLIB_INCLUDE_DIR})
 
-if(WIN32)
+if(WIN32 AND NOT MINGW)
        set(FILE_RC ${TOP_CMAKE_PATH}/lyx.rc)
        message(STATUS "Using icon defined in resource file: ${FILE_RC}")
 endif()
        set(FILE_RC ${TOP_CMAKE_PATH}/lyx.rc)
        message(STATUS "Using icon defined in resource file: ${FILE_RC}")
 endif()
@@ -50,12 +49,18 @@ target_link_libraries(${_tex2lyx}
        ${QT_QTGUI_LIBRARY}
        ${ICONV_LIBRARY})
 
        ${QT_QTGUI_LIBRARY}
        ${ICONV_LIBRARY})
 
+lyx_target_link_libraries(${_tex2lyx} Magic)
+
 add_dependencies(${_tex2lyx} lyx_version)
 
 if(WIN32)
        target_link_libraries(${_tex2lyx} shlwapi ole32 psapi)
 endif()
 
 add_dependencies(${_tex2lyx} lyx_version)
 
 if(WIN32)
        target_link_libraries(${_tex2lyx} shlwapi ole32 psapi)
 endif()
 
+if(CYGWIN)
+       target_link_libraries(${_tex2lyx} shlwapi ole32)
+endif()
+
 if(APPLE)
        target_link_libraries(${_tex2lyx} "-framework AppKit")
 endif()
 if(APPLE)
        target_link_libraries(${_tex2lyx} "-framework AppKit")
 endif()